Capacity note for the Driftgate realtime tier. Per-message deflate cuts websocket egress ~60% but costs CPU and per-connection memory for compression contexts. At our connection counts, memory is the binding constraint, not bandwidth. We enable compression only above a payload threshold and cap context window size. New folks: don't raise the window without a load test. Current constants follow.

constants for yaduf-fahag:
BUDGETS = {
    "kelix": 528,
    "briwyn": 734,
}

HANDOVER NOTE — INVENTORY WRITE-DOWN

From Director Aldous Finch to incoming Director Mara Keel: last quarter we recorded a write-down on aged Pellmore stock after the Lanric recall made resale impractical. Audit documentation is complete and filed with Finance. Remaining units are slated for disposal by month-end. No further adjustments are expected this year. The confidential note on forward plans sits directly below.

confidential, kahog-bawif: The northern region missed its Pramir quota by 20.0 percent last quarter. Casaxek Freight plans to lower the Fraion list price by 41.5 percent in December. The finance team signed off on a budget of $236.4 million for Project Druius. The renewal with Fenysix Partners closes at $91.3 million a year, 2.1 percent below the last contract.

# Soft deletes on the orders table — read before touching prod
#
# Heads up: Cartwhistle never hard-deletes orders. The cleanup worker flips
# `deleted_at` and a nightly sweep archives rows older than 90 days to the
# coldstore. If on-call gets paged about "missing" orders, check the flag
# before panicking — they're almost always soft-deleted, not gone.
# `SWEEP_BATCH_SIZE` and `ARCHIVE_CUTOFF_DAYS` are tunable below.
# The sweep job authenticates to coldstore with a credential, which this
# env file sets on the next line.

env line for fajop-taguf: VAULT_KEY20=82a8caa7b14c704c3638